For purposes of this Article, the following words and phrases shall have the meanings respectively ascribed to them by this section:
KENNEL
Any establishment wherein or whereon the business of boarding or selling dogs or breeding dogs for sale is carried on, except a pet shop.
PET SHOP
Any room or group of rooms, cage or exhibition pen, not part of a kennel, wherein dogs, cats or other animals for sale are kept or displayed.
POUND
An establishment for the confinement of dogs or cats seized either under the provisions of this chapter or otherwise.
SHELTER
Any establishment where dogs or cats are received, housed and distributed without charge.
Any person who keeps or operates or proposes to establish a kennel, a pet shop, a shelter or a pound shall apply to the Borough Clerk for a license entitling him to keep or operate such establishment.
The application shall describe the premises where the establishment is located or is proposed to be located and the purpose for which it is to be maintained. It shall be accompanied by the written approval of the Board of Health showing compliance with the local and state rules and regulations governing the location of and sanitation at such establishments.
A. 
All licenses issued for a kennel, pet shop, shelter or pound shall state the purpose for which the establishment is maintained. All such licenses shall expire on the last day of January of the following year.
B. 
Any person holding such license shall not be required to secure individual licenses for dogs or cats owned by the licensee and kept at such establishment. The license shall not be transferable to another owner or for different premises. Such license may be revoked by the Mayor and Council on recommendation of the State Department of Health or of the Board of Health for failure to comply with the rules and regulations of the State Department of Health or of the Board of Health governing the same, provided that the licensee has been afforded a hearing by the State Department of Health or by the Board of Health.
The annual license fee for a kennel or pet shop providing accommodations for 10 or fewer dogs or cats shall be $10 and for more than 10 dogs or cats, $25. No fee shall be charged for a shelter or a pound.
No dog or cat kept in a kennel, pet shop, shelter or pound shall be permitted off such premises, except on a leash or in a crate or other safe control.
